Abstract
This paper reports the development of an analytical method to determine the best capacitor locations, reactive compensation level, and yearly loss reductions under a wide range of annual reactive load conditions for use in distribution system design. The results show that, not only is more than 80 percent yearly loss reduction possible with non-switched capacitor banks, but also optimum reacttve-compensation level and maximum yearly loss reduction can be expressed in a simple mathematical equation.Keywords
